Mesothelioma

Mesothelioma is a rare and deadly form of cancer that affects the lining of the lung or abdomen. It has been linked with asbestos exposure. Many thousands of Americans have been diagnosed with this disease, which is caused by breathing in asbestos fibers, or swallowing them, that are floating in the air. These particles can then lodge in the lungs, causing inflammation or tumors. It may take a long time for mesothelioma signs to manifest. They could also be severe. Patients with mesothelioma should seek medical attention immediately. They should also contact a mesothelioma lawyer to determine if they have legal options.

Asbestos was used in the past in a myriad of industrial and construction products. It is a naturally-occurring mineral fiber that is renowned for its durability to heat and malleability. Before it was banned, asbestos was used in a variety of places including ships power plants, buildings and ships. Asbestos was exposed to workers in these industries as they handled the products or shipped them.

Social Security Disability

If your exposure to asbestos resulted in you being too sick to be capable of working or work, a Baltimore asbestos lawyer can help with obtaining disability benefits. This is a distinct program from workers compensation. Both programs require proof that asbestos exposure was a factor, and an official diagnosis of mesothelioma. You must also provide complete information about your symptoms, including any treatment you've received. Your lawyer can help you to understand the specific requirements for each.

To qualify to be eligible for SSDI you must show that your condition will or has been present for at least one year, and that it will result in death. Mesothelioma will be able to meet this requirement in the majority of cases. It is also necessary to prove that your condition is serious and debilitating that you cannot perform any kind of work. If you're able to perform other tasks, SSA will determine if it is SGA.

The SSA has published an extensive list in a publication entitled "The Blue Book" of conditions that automatically qualify for benefits. The SSA will review the condition you are suffering from to determine if it is compatible or is medically equivalent to the list. If not however, the SSA will determine that you are disabled.
